Blood pressure meters for National Hospital

Litro Gas, importer and market leader of Liquefied Petroleum Gas (LPG) in Sri Lanka, and Litro Gas Terminal Lanka recently donated blood pressure meters to the Colombo National Hospital(CNH), as part of its on-going CSR initiative towards an energetic community.

A recent Family Health Bureau study showed that twenty out of every 100 Sri Lankans suffer from high blood pressure. The reasons attibuted are consuming food contaminated with pesticides and wrong food habits. This shows how critical it is for the public to seek consultation, do check-ups and manage these non-communicable diseases routinely.

Shalila Moonesinghe, Chairman Litro Gas Lanka Ltd, Norbert Fernando, Director Litro Gas Terminal Lanka (Pvt) Ltd, Hemalal Perera- Managing Director, Dr Anil Jasinghe, Director CNH, Dr.Rizvi Farook, Chairman National Hospital Committee and senior staff of Litro Gas and CNH were present.
